If you have recently purchased property and have assets of any value, you should consider either making a Will or revising the terms of your existing Will. Making a will allows the transfer of your estate to your family and friends in accordance with your wishes.

Personal Injuries Assessment Board (‘PIAB’) |
Since the coming into force of the Personal Injuries Assessment Board Act 2003, the law relating to the litigation of personal injury claims in Ireland has changed dramatically.
